Pukhari - Wakro Circle, Lohit
Pukhari is a village situated in the Wakro Circle of Lohit district, Arunach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 9 km from Wakro and around 53 km from Tezu. Pukhri serves as the Gram Panchayat for Pukhari village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Pukhari is 266434. The village falls under the 792102 pincode. Tezu is the nearest town, located about 53 km away.
Pukhari village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Pukhari
According to the 2011 Census, Pukhari village had a total population of 265 people, including 126 males and 139 females, living in 60 households. The sex ratio was 1,103 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 52.38%, with male literacy at 68.37% and female literacy at 38.39%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 237.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 265 | 126 | 139 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 55 | 28 | 27 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 237 | 112 | 125 |
| Literate Population | 110 | 67 | 43 |
| Illiterate Population | 155 | 59 | 96 |

Transport and Connectivity of Pukhari
Pukhari is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Tezu to Pukhari is about 53 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.5 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
